The use of magnesium in the treatment of
acute myocardial infarction
remains controversial despite preliminary experimental evidence that magnesium plays a beneficial role as a regulator of thrombosis. This study examines whether oral magnesium treatment inhibits platelet-dependent thrombosis (PDT) in patients with coronary artery disease (CAD). In a randomized prospective, double-blind, crossover, and placebo-controlled study, 42 patients with CAD (37 men, 5 women, mean age 68 +/- 9 years) on aspirin received either magnesium oxide tablets (800 to 1,200 mg/day) or placebo for 3 months (phase 1) followed by a 4-week wash-out period, and the crossover treatment for 3 months (phase 2). PDT, platelet aggregation, platelet P-selectin flow cytometry, monocyte tissue factor procoagulant activity (TF-PCA), and adhesion molecule density were assessed before and after each phase. PDT was evaluated by an ex vivo perfusion model using the Badimon chamber. Median PDT was significantly reduced by 35% in patients who received magnesium versus placebo (delta change from baseline -24 vs 26 mm2/mm; p = 0.02, respectively). There was no significant effect of magnesium treatment on platelet aggregation, P-selectin expression, monocyte TF-
PCA
, or adhesion molecules. Oral magnesium treatment inhibited PDT in patients with stable CAD. This effect appears to be independent of platelet aggregation or P-selectin expression, and is evident despite aspirin therapy. These findings suggest a potential mechanism whereby magnesium may beneficially alter outcomes in patients with CAD.

Prostatic cancer (PC) is a frequent finding in aged men. In fact, 3% of males have the chance to die of PC. Radical prostatectomy by the retropubic approach with pelvic lymphadenectomy was made in 97 males. The treatment was performed in the urological department of the MSMSU urological chair from 1995 to 2001. 69 patients followed up for 3-64 months after the operation were eligible for analysis of the outcomes. The patients had the following PC stages: T1--11 patients, T2--44 patients, T3--14 patients. Prostate-specific antibodies ranged within 2.9-67.8 ng/ml (the mean level 16.7 ng/ml). The results of the treatment were satisfactory in 65 (94.2%) of 69 patients. The operation did not take more than 2.5 hours, mean blood loss was under 870 ml. Adequate urination after the catheter was removed resumed in 41 (59.4%) of 69 patients. Active urinary incontinence was observed within one year after the operation in 25 (36.2%) patients, total incontinence--in 3 (4.3%) patients. 51% patients retained the erectile function after nerve-sparing operation. Most of the patients had an unevenful postoperative period. During the follow-up 3 patients died of
acute myocardial infarction
(n = 1), intestinal cancer (n = 1) and distant PC metastases (n = 1). A postoperative fall in the PSA level under 0.3 ng/ml occurred in 49 (71%) patients, under 2 ng/ml in 7 patients (10%). In 19% of patients with pT2-3 the
PCA
rose over 2.0 ng/ml. Radical prostatectomy is indicated for patients with local prostatic cancer (stage T1 or T2) and probable survival from 10 to 15 years and longer. A nerve-sparing, sphincter-sparing and ablastic variant of this operation is widely used world-wide and is a method of choice for therapy of patients with retropubic prostatic cancer.
